  • Title

    CTH13-4: Link-Adaptive Distributed Coding for Multi-Source Cooperation

  • Abstract
    Combining multi-source cooperation and link- adaptive regenerative techniques, we develop a novel protocol capable of achieving diversity up to the number of cooperating users and larger coding gains without incurring the overhead of cyclic redundancy check (CRC) codes. The resulting protocol can be further optimized to take advantage of the information provided by CRC when available. Simulations confirm our theoretical assessments.
